MAY 08, 2007 - Firestone Metro Park.
  TIME: 6:15am-9:45am TEMP.: 42-73 COND.: Cool early, gradually warming; sunny & warm.
  OBS.: Douglas W. Vogus, Jim Vogus.
  I. MAMMALS: 3 SPECIES.
  1. Eastern Chipmunk - 1
  2. Eastern Gray Squirrel - 1
  3. Red Squirrel - 1
  II. BIRDS: 70 SPECIES.
  (NOTE: ?= bird was seen but not sexed; *= bird was heard calling but not seen)
  1. Canada Goose - 9
  2. Mallard - 9 (7m,2f)
  3. Double-crested Cormorant - 1
  4. Great Blue Heron - 2
  5. Ring-billed Gull - 2
  6. Mourning Dove - 7
  7. Yellow-billed Cuckoo - 1
  8. Eastern Screech-Owl - 1 (gray phase)
  9. Chimney Swift - 1
  10. Belted Kingfisher - 2 (1f,1?)
  11. Red-bellied Woodpecker - 4 (?)
  12. Downy Woodpecker - 2 (1m,1*)
  13. Hairy Woodpecker - 1 (*)
  14. Northern Flicker - 1 (*)
  15. Eastern Phoebe - 3
  16. Great Crested Flycatcher - 1
  17. Eastern Kingbird - 1
  18. Blue-headed Vireo - 1
  19. Warbling Vireo - 5
  20. Red-eyed Vireo - 2
  21. Blue Jay - 10
  22. American Crow - 1
  23. Tree Swallow - 3
  24. Barn Swallow - 3
  25. Black-capped Chickadee - 5
  26. Tufted Titmouse - 3
  27. White-breasted Nuthatch - 4 (2m,1f,1*)
  28. Carolina Wren - 1
  29. House Wren - 3
  30. Ruby-crowned Kinglet - 3 (?)
  31. Blue-gray Gnatcatcher - 1 (*)
  32. Swainson's Thrush - 1
  33. Wood Thrush - 1
  34. American Robin - 21 (4 nests, one with 2 eggs)
  35. Gray Catbird - 13
  36. European Starling - 7
  37. Cedar Waxwing - 1
  38. Tennessee Warbler - 2 (m)
  39. Nashville Warbler - 1 (f)
  40. Yellow Warbler - 12 (8m,4f)
  41. Chestnut-sided Warbler - 1 (m)
  42. Black-throated Blue Warbler - 1 (m)
  43. Yellow-rumped Warbler - 8 (5m,3f)
  44. Blackburnian Warbler - 2 (1m,1f)
  45. Palm Warbler - 1
  46. Bay-breasted Warbler - 1 (m)
  47. Blackpoll Warbler - 1 (m)
  48. Black-and-white Warbler - 1 (m)
  49. American Redstart - 1 (m)
  50. Ovenbird - 1
  51. Mourning Warbler - 1 (m)
  52. Common Yellowthroat - 6 (m)
  53. Scarlet Tanager - 2 (m)
  54. Eastern Towhee - 3 (2m,1*)
  55. Chipping Sparrow - 3
  56. Song Sparrow - 18 (one building nest)
  57. Lincoln's Sparrow - 2
  58. Swamp Sparrow - 1
  59. White-throated Sparrow - 16
  60. White-crowned Sparrow - 11
  61. Northern Cardinal - 22 (15m,7f)
  62. Rose-breasted Grosbeak - 8 (6m,2f)
  63. Red-winged Blackbird - 10 (7m,3f)
  64. Common Grackle - 12
  65. Brown-headed Cowbird - 12 (10m,2f)
  66. Orchard Oriole - 1 (2nd-year m)
  67. Baltimore Oriole - 5 (4m,1f)
  68. House Finch - 2 (?)
  69. American Goldfinch - 11 (8m,3f)
  70. House Sparrow - 3
  III. REPTILES: 1 SPECIE.
  1. Midalnd Painted Turtle - 1
